Municipal water is contaminated with pharmaceutical products, industrial pollutants, and microbes. Additionally, it is processed with endocrine-disrupting and neurotoxic fluoride and chlorine. This study looked at the association, in a New Jersey cohort, of birth defects with contaminated water.
- Environmental Working Group has identified 316 water contaminants, 202 of which are not regulated (or understood)
